New Google Internet Browser Launched

Tuesday, September 2nd, 2008

You can get it here: Quote from Google's "Why we built a browser page": Under the hood, we were able to build the foundation of a browser that runs today's complex web applications much better . By keeping each tab in an isolated "sandbox", we were able to prevent one tab from ...